What is asset management in information technology?

In information technology, asset management involves tracking, maintaining, and optimizing an organization’s hardware and software assets throughout their lifecycle. IT asset managers use tools like asset management software and follow industry standards to ensure efficient use, compliance, and cost control of IT resources.

What are some common challenges faced in Information Technology Asset Management roles, and how can they be addressed?

Professionals in Information Technology Asset Management (ITAM) often face challenges such as keeping accurate inventories of hardware and software assets, ensuring compliance with licensing agreements, and managing asset lifecycle processes. These challenges can be addressed by implementing robust asset management software, establishing clear policies and procedures, and maintaining regular communication with other IT and procurement teams. Staying organized and proactive helps ensure assets are tracked efficiently and risks such as non-compliance or asset loss are mitigated.

What is the difference between Information Technology Asset Management vs IT Asset Coordinator?

AspectInformation Technology Asset ManagementIT Asset Coordinator
Primary FocusManaging entire lifecycle of IT assets, including procurement, deployment, maintenance, and disposalCoordinating asset inventory, tracking, and reporting tasks
CertificationsITIL, Certified Asset Management ProfessionalTypically no specialized certifications required
Work EnvironmentIT departments, asset management teamsIT support teams, inventory departments
ResponsibilitiesDeveloping asset strategies, optimizing asset utilization, complianceUpdating asset records, assisting with audits, tracking assets

While both roles involve managing IT assets, Information Technology Asset Management has a broader scope, focusing on strategic lifecycle management, whereas an IT Asset Coordinator handles day-to-day inventory and tracking tasks. Understanding these differences helps organizations assign roles effectively and optimize their IT asset processes.

What is Information Technology Asset Management (ITAM)?

Information Technology Asset Management (ITAM) is the process of tracking, managing, and optimizing an organization's IT assets throughout their lifecycle. This includes hardware, software, and other technology resources from procurement to disposal. ITAM helps ensure assets are used efficiently, reduces costs, maintains compliance with licensing agreements, and improves security by keeping accurate records of what technology is owned and used. Effective ITAM enables better decision-making for future technology investments.

IT Hardware & Software Asset Management Contractor
FOLSOM, CA
2 Days Onsite
Long Term Contract.
Primary Purpose
Under the direction of the Manager/Director, this role provides IT Hardware and Software Asset Management services to ensure effective, compliant, and auditable management of the IT asset lifecycle. The contractor supports and improves asset
management policies, processes, and standards aligned with industry best practices and corporate requirements, partnering with business units, procurement, legal, finance, and vendors from acquisition through decommissioning.
Essential Job Functions:
Asset Management & Compliance
Manage IT hardware and software inventories, including usage, licensing, and compliance.
Track assets, licenses, and maintenance/support agreements across the full lifecycle.
Conduct audits and spot checks to ensure policy, licensing, and contract compliance.
Ensure asset security during inventory, deployment, and decommissioning.
Procurement & Lifecycle Support
Process requests for IT hardware, software, and maintenance/support services.
Support procurement, receiving, deployment, redeployment, and decommissioning activities.
Coordinate with procurement, provisioning, and technical support teams.
Policies, Documentation & Training
Develop and maintain asset management policies, procedures, and documentation.
Promote consistent application of asset management practices across departments.
Product & Change Management
Support new product onboarding by reviewing license terms, support models, upgrade paths, and environmental fit.
Engage required teams and initiate/manage the RAP (Request for Asset Purchase)
process.
Manage asset activities for upgrades, decommissions, and future product roadmaps.
Corporate Responsibilities
Adhere to CAISO core values, policies, and safety programs.
Required Skills & Experience Core Experience
5+ years of experience in IT Hardware and Software Asset Management.
Strong knowledge of ITAM/SAM lifecycle management, compliance, audits, and vendor contracts.
Strong knowledge of Software Licensing principles, terms, frameworks, and usage rights.
Familiarity with ITIL and/or CMMI frameworks.
Tools & Systems
ServiceNow: Hands-on experience with ITAM/SAM modules, asset records, contracts, workflows, and reporting.
Flexera (FlexNet / Flexera One): Experience with license management, compliance analysis, optimization, and audit support.
Compliance & Financial Knowledge
Experience with software licensing models (perpetual, subscription, device based, SaaS, cloud).
Ability to review license agreements, renewals, and support terms.
Experience reconciling asset financials and partnering with Legal, Finance, Procurement, and Security.
Process & Soft Skills
Strong documentation, training, and process improvement skills.
Detail-oriented, analytical, and audit-focused.
Excellent communication skills and ability to work independently in a contractor role while managing multiple priorities.
